TerriBikes+ showed some “PIZZAZZ” in the 2026 first quarter adventure awaits 'scrabble' challenge. Having four Zs at 10 points each with the event Z doubled, added up to a whopping 55 point score to win her a $25 gift card to Paneras and this first quarter highlight. 

Terri commented: "I trekked, biked, and even hobbled in a foot boot, the last few weeks, for many miles and many smiles this first quarter to achieve my personal goal of gathering all 26 letters.  I wanted the chance to make any high scoring word I could.  But after hundreds of finds, with multiples of most letters, I realized I actually had four Zs!  It was an obvious choice then to pick the word I did, and soon realized I only used four of the 26 letters! 😁  It was luck really that I happened to already have planned trips to visit family and for other purposes where a Z cache awaited me.  Many thanks to the SLAGA board for coming up with such a fun and unique quarterly challenge. I'm looking forward to the next."

Not only did Terri achieve the adventure awaits win this first quarter, but also ended up finding her 10,000th geocache in March as well!  

 

Congratulations on this win, Terri, and keep caching your way to 25K as many more Adventures Await!

TB race 2026

The 2026 SLAGA Travel Bug Race Begins in May! Send your trackable into the wild and watch the adventure unfold.

TB Drop-off: SLAGA Spring Picnic – April 25, 2026 (GCBKMAJ)

Official Race Start: GeoWoodstock XXII – May 23, 2026 (GCB7GWH)

Race Finish Line: One week prior to the January 2027 SLAGA Potluck (TBD)

The starting line is back in sight as SLAGA kicks off a brand-new Travel Bug Race season. This annual favorite invites members to send their travel bugs and other trackables out into the world, watching as fellow geocachers help them journey from cache to cache.

How to Enter the Race

• Purchase an unactivated travel bug or trackable (tags may be available at the picnic; please bring a token to attach).
• Attach a token (strongly encouraged).
• Activate the trackable and create a complete Travel Bug page.
• Bring your trackable unlogged to the SLAGA Spring Picnic for official entry.
• Your TB should be at zero miles at the picnic. Any mileage prior to the official GeoWoodstock drop will be subtracted so all racers start equally.
• All race TBs will be dropped simultaneously at GeoWoodstock XXII by Mark Derr (Hobbit Taz) or his assignee.
 

Race Core Categories

This year's race will use the same categories as last year.

• Total number of logs (excluding Notes, Discovers, and logs by the TB owner or SLAGA officers).
• Number of different geocachers logging TB moves (excluding Notes, Discovers, and logs by the TB owner or SLAGA officers).
• Number of photos added to the gallery (excluding photos added by the owner).

In the event of a tie in any category, total miles shown on the TB’s page (minus any starting corrections) will be used as the tiebreaker.

Each participant may enter only one Travel Bug and may win only one category. If a participant places in multiple categories, the second-place TB becomes the category winner.

Racing Tips to Improve Your Chances

• Include the word RACE (e.g., 'SLAGA Racing Travel Bug') in the TB name.
• Add a clear photo of your trackable on its page.
• Include race information on the TB page, including the January 2027 end date and categories.
• Attach a visible token; dog tags alone are often overlooked. (Geocoins are optional but may disappear more easily.)
• Add fun goals or missions for your TB to pursue during and after the race.
 

New to Travel Bugs?

A Travel Bug or trackable is a uniquely coded geocaching item owned by a player. Its tracking code allows its movement to be logged online each time it is picked up and placed in another cache, creating a shared adventure for everyone involved.

We encourage participants to prepare their trackables in advance and bring them to the designated SLAGA kickoff event for official entry. From there, the community takes over, moving the trackables along and adding stories to their travels.

Whether your travel bug crosses state lines or circles close to home, every log adds to the story. Throughout the season, updates and standings will be shared so everyone can follow the progress and cheer on their favorites.

So dust off those dog tags, prep your trackable, and get ready to race. Adventure, camaraderie, and plenty of logging await in this year’s SLAGA Travel Bug Race!

 

[Race Information provided by SLAGA member and Travel Bug manager, Mark Derr.]

The 2026 Winter Potluck SLAGA picnic, hosted by L Frank and Denmother was held on Jan 31, 2026.  It was a cozy gathering this winter in The Lemay Pavillion at Jefferson Barracks County Park.  More than 60 members plus several muggles attended the potluck bringing and sharing a delicious spread of food including salads, soups, pastas, meats and sandwiches, veggies, chips, and a very nice array of scrumptious deserts.  "There was enough food that attendees could visit the 'buffet' three times!," said CO L Frank.

Congratulations to Trailliart, Jesse McCarty, SLAGA's December 2025 Adventure Awaits Challenge Winner!  He has participated in Adventure Awaits since August and won this past month, with these qualifying Cachemas caches and an event.  

GCBEWXT Day 6 - 2025 Cachemas in STL

GCBEQKG Day 11 - 2025 Cachemas in STL

GCBDYTJ Day 9 - 2025 Cachemas in STL [FTF]

GCB1XZB 2025 Community Celebration Event-Last Chance

Amazingly, Jesse has only been geocaching for one year, even though he'd heard about it 15 years ago. In Jesse's short caching history, he's found nearly 750 caches, but is currently 'streak' caching with 333 consecutive days as of this article posting.  He also only has 15 D/T spots left to complete a Fizzy grid, but already has six 5/5s.  He also only has 18 upcoming days left to complete the 366 calendar day grid.

An achievement that amazes this geocaching journalist is that Jesse solved and completed 'The Architect' mega-multi just 6 months into caching!  When asked about a favorite caching memory, Jesse stated that his, "most favorite moment geocaching was completing The Architect (GC4CQ9V). When I first learned of that cache, it was early on I my caching days and I didn't know where to begin. Eventually, I not only learned how to get started, but I did it entirely on my own in just under a month." Now that's impressive!

And what's even more impressive and makes Jesse a champ of another kind is a personal accomplishment he shared.  

    "I use to weigh north of 260 lbs, but got down to about 157 lbs by late October 2024. Following that, I wanted to take part in physical activities, such as walking a number of miles per day to stay fit. In the first half of January 2025, I remembered about geocaching and figured that might be an interesting way to stay active. I don't regret any bit of that decision at all." 

Jesse has been an outdoorsy person since a child. He says he "likes to explore the woods and go on long hikes. Forest-Ghost caches have made it especially fun for me to go in the woods, because I didn't know you could find so many unusual things such as abandoned structures and decades old cars."  

Geocaching certainly seems like the perfect fit for Jesse. Extending congratulations again to him on his December win, but also for his  caching prowess and personal achievements and success!

The 2025 holiday season was an active one for our SLAGA community. The first weekend in December kicked off the season with the spirit of giving at the 2025 Community Christmas Celebration Event (GCATM25) hosted by nan-d1955/Nan. This memorable and very fun event included, not only great food and conversation, but also the generosity of the 42 members in attendance, through food, toiletry and toy donations. These were collected for the local food pantry and Birthday Club of ‘Circle of Concern’ in Valley Park. Over 250 pounds of food and nearly 70 toys were donated. This yearly event is always a great way to start the season. 

CO Nan said that spending time with her fellow geocachers at this family time of year warms her heart. “I get so much joy out of being with my friends at this event that I stop and wonder how many others there feel the same joy. If even one, that makes me happy."

2025 Christmas comm event

Next came Santa Cachemas (GeoKid12) and his many elves hiding caches all around SLAGAland for 12 straight days, while geocachers practically dropped everything in their personal lives to try for a coveted First-to-Find honor and ornament. This past season the caches were all letterbox hybrid type with cute stamps that ended up being the clues for the bonus day. Having participated every day of 2025 Cachemas, this writer can attest to the great quality and variety of caches in this whole series!  While the excitement of the hunt has always been a Cachemas high, the gathering of geofriends throughout and the tailgate festivities sure add to the joy of the Cachemas season!  

GeoKid12/Robert/Santa always does an amazing job organizing the series and hiding some caches himself.  The other hider elves definitely put effort into their choice of locations and caches too this year.  Then there's toy-maker elf, LFrank, who provided all the FTF ornaments. Over the years, this 2-week long Cachemas experience has turned into a holiday social favorite for many who not only get outdoors and earn a smiley, but really enjoy holiday time with friends too.

2025 Cachemas

There were other fun events held in the month of December, including happy hours and game nights and Christmas Day lunch. But the Holiday season and 2025 came to an end and the new year began with the official SLAGA New Year's Day Hike on January 1st!

The 2026 hike, hosted by Treasure Isle/Susan, took place at 1 pm in the beautiful Laumeier Sculpture Park, which happens to be celebrating its 50th anniversary this year. "Laumeier is a place where art and nature come together to spark curiosity, creativity, and connection." More than 50 SLAGA members gathered on the back patio of the office building to enjoy a warm beverage and  holiday chats during the 30-minute meet-n-greet portion of the event. Then all cachers were invited to hike with the larger group or break off themselves to enjoy the many areas of the park. There were several old and new geocaches that could be found, so many hikers departed not only with smiles but smilies too. CO Susan hosted a terrific event and thanked all who attended as stated in her Attended Log. "Thanks to everyone who made this a successful start to the new year. Special thanks to cootie_man who provided drinks, cookies, and cups, etc. Also special thanks to Geokid12 for the huge variety of cookies and to Strider for placing a cache in the last available spot in Laumeier. Here's to another amazing year of geocaching!" 
2026 NYDay hike

SLAGA's 2025 was magnificent with new members joining, new geocaches hidden, numerous events and CITOS conducted, as well as activities like Cachemas and the year-long Adventure Awaits Challenges!  On that topic, the December challenge winner will be announced and honored in their own article soon.

But this is a great opportunity to announce the 2025 GRAND PRIZE WINNER, drawn from all participants from each month.  Drum Roll please...Drum roll...The Adventure Awaits Grand Prize Winner for 2025 is SWASEEKER/BILL! Congratulations and enjoy your $25 gift card prize!
